As a New Zealand passport holder, you'll be pleased to know Taiwan offers visa-free entry for stays of up to 90 days, a welcome convenience for exploring its vibrant culture and stunning landscapes. While no visa fee is required for this duration, planning your trip might involve considering the peak travel seasons, typically spring (March-May) and autumn (September-November), to avoid larger crowds and potentially higher flight prices. Given Taiwan's rich culinary scene, learning a few basic Mandarin phrases like "xièxie" (thank you) can significantly enhance your interactions with locals, a small effort that goes a long way when navigating the bustling night markets or enjoying a traditional tea ceremony.
